When we talk about packaging—especially for products like pharmaceuticals, essential oils, or high-end cosmetics—purity isn't optional. Even a single speck of dust can compromise a formula, damage brand reputation, or, in the case of medical products, put consumer health at risk. This is why a dust-free GMP compliant workshop isn't just a luxury; it's a necessity.
GMP, or Good Manufacturing Practice, is a set of strict guidelines ensuring products are consistently produced and controlled according to quality standards. In a GMP-certified workshop, every detail is meticulously managed: air filtration systems that remove 99.97% of particles as small as 0.3 microns, employees in full (cleanroom attire) including hairnets and shoe covers, and regular environmental monitoring to maintain Class 8 (or higher) air quality. Custom mold design for plastic bottles is a blend of art and engineering. It starts with a conversation: What does your brand stand for? Who is your target audience? How will the bottle be used? A sustainable plastic packaging solutions provider might prioritize eco-friendly materials, while a luxury cosmetic brand might want a shape that feels premium in the hand. These insights guide every step of the process, turning vague ideas into detailed blueprints.
The first phase is 3D modeling, where designers use advanced software to create a digital prototype of the bottle. This isn't just about looks—engineers analyze factors like wall thickness (to prevent cracking), thread design (for leak-proof closures like disc top caps and closures), and mold flow (ensuring plastic fills the mold evenly). Once the digital design is approved, it's time to create the physical mold. Molds are typically made from high-grade steel or aluminum, chosen based on production volume, material type (like PET or HDPE), and budget. For small-batch runs, aluminum molds might suffice, while high-volume orders often use steel for durability.
Prototyping is next. Using 3D printing or CNC machining, a physical sample is produced to test functionality: Does the bottle hold the intended volume? Is the neck compatible with the chosen cap? Can it withstand shipping and handling? This is where the GMP workshop's attention to detail shines. Even prototypes are created in a controlled environment, ensuring the sample accurately reflects the final product. After client approval, the mold is fine-tuned, and production begins—all under the watchful eye of quality control teams.
| Mold Material | Cost | Durability | Production Speed | Ideal Applications |
|---|---|---|---|---|
| Aluminum | Lower upfront cost | Good for 100,000–500,000 cycles | Faster cooling, shorter cycle times | Small-batch runs, custom 10ml–30ml roll-on bottles, prototypes |
| Steel (H13) | Higher upfront cost | Excellent for 1M+ cycles | Slower cooling, longer cycle times | High-volume orders (e.g., 500ml soap dispenser bottles, HDPE pill bottles) |
| Pre-hardened Steel | Mid-range cost | Good for 500,000–1M cycles | Balanced speed and durability | Medium-volume production, private label plastic packaging |

One of the biggest sustainability wins with custom molds is material optimization. By designing bottles with precise wall thickness and lightweight structures, manufacturers can reduce plastic usage by up to 20% without compromising strength. For example, a custom 30ml roll-on bottle for essential oils might traditionally use 5g of plastic, but with a optimized mold design, that can drop to 4g—multiply that by millions of units, and the environmental impact is significant.
Sustainable materials also play a role. Many factories now offer molds compatible with bioplastics (made from sugarcane or cornstarch), or PCR plastics, which give new life to post-consumer waste. A custom mold for a refillable roll-on deodorant bottle, for instance, can be designed to work with 100% PCR HDPE, ensuring the final product is both reusable and eco-friendly. And because these materials often require specialized molding conditions (like lower temperatures to prevent degradation), a GMP workshop's precise process control becomes even more valuable.
Sustainability also extends to the mold itself. Steel molds, though more expensive upfront, last longer and can be recycled at the end of their lifecycle. Some factories even offer "green mold" options, using energy-efficient machining processes and recycled steel for mold construction.
